Output 81a1c9ae1b55020a8353f554ce4245039e59649228e21a6eb8ba4682f1d87c76:1

value
32657008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7ac9dc68b5623a8f496d2ec5a77cc718dabb32 OP_EQUAL
address
3HKiZqpwFDqewQ5pRNfpGKqCejmmjn71Uj
transaction
81a1c9ae1b55020a8353f554ce4245039e59649228e21a6eb8ba4682f1d87c76
confirmations
443231
spent
true